Maruti Suzuki Crosses 1 Million CNG Cars Sales Milestone

Maruti Suzuki, India’s largest passenger carmaker, has clocked 10 lakh unit sales of CNG cars in India. Interestingly, over 2 lakh S-CNG vehicles were sold in the last financial year.

Currently, Maruti Suzuki has the largest portfolio of CNG cars in its personal and commercial lineup. These include Alto, S-Presso, Eeco, Celerio, WagonR, Dzire, Ertiga, Super Carry, Tour-S, Tour-M, and Tour V.

Here’s a look at the claimed fuel efficiency figures and price range of Maruti’s S-CNG range of personal vehicles: –

CNG ModelClaimed MileagePrice Range
Alto31.59 km/kgRs 4.89 – 4.95 lakh
S-Presso31.20 km/kgRs 5.24 – 5.56 lakh
Eeco20.88 km/kgRs 5.88 lakh
Wagon R34.05 km/kgRs 6.34 – 6.81 lakh
Celerio35.60 km/kgRs 6.58 lakh
Dzire31.12 km/kgRs 8.14 – 8.82 lakh
Ertiga26.08 km/kgRs 9.87 lakh

The brand is further expected to expand its eco-friendly vehicle range with the introduction of CNG-equipped variants of Swift, Vitara Brezza, Baleno, and others.

Statement from Maruti Suzuki

Thanking customers for supporting Maruti Suzuki S-CNG cars, Mr. Kenichi Ayukawa, Managing Director & CEO, Maruti Suzuki India Limited, said –

We are humbled by the appreciation and positive response received by our S-CNG offerings. As a Company, our aim is to offer safe, reliable, clean, technologically advanced, and environment-friendly vehicles to our customers. Our S-CNG range is specifically designed, developed, and manufactured at our facilities to suit Indian driving conditions. Today, there are already over 3,700 CNG stations making CNG more accessible to people. With Government’s target to reach 10,000 CNG stations across the country in the next few years, we expect the demand for CNG vehicles to remain robust. As a technology, CNG will play a bigger and significant role in reducing carbon emission of a large volume of passenger vehicles.
